[GMAT math practice question]

Quadrilateral ABCD is a parallelogram. Point E is on line BC, line DE bisects \(<\) D, and AF is perpendicular to DE. If \(<\) C = 115, what is the measure of the angle \(<\) BAF?
6.11PS.png
A. 32.5
B. 45.5
C. 57.5
D. 58
E. 59.5

∠B = ∠D = 180° - 115° = 65°.
∠ADF = ∠EDC = (1/2) ∠D = (1/2)65° = 32.5°.
∠BAF = ∠A - ∠DAF = 115° – (90° - 32.5°) = 57.5°

Therefore, C is the answer.
Answer: C
